论坛首页 Web前端技术论坛

javascript 正则之姓名校验

浏览 3583 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
作者 正文
   发表时间:2013-12-07  

最近工作中遇到了很多关于正则的模块,所以总结了一些,供大家回顾学习。 ----------------------------------

/**
*	姓名:要么是中文,要么是英文,不能混用
*/
function _name(){
	var val = document.getElementById('_name');
	var reg =/^([\u4e00-\u9fa5]+|([a-zA-Z]+\s?)+)$/g;// /^[\一-\龥]*$/g , reg2 = /^[A-Za-z]+$/; 

	if(reg.test(val.value)){
		alert('姓名:'+val.value+',正确.');
	}else{
		alert('姓名:'+val.value+',错误.');
	}
}

 

论坛首页 Web前端技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ics